Boosting the subwoofer level

You can easily boost the subwoofer bass level by repeatedly pressing BOOST button. If the subwoofer is set to OFF, pressing BOOST but- ton automatically sets the subwoofer to ON.

%Press BOOST button to increase the subwoofer level.

The subwoofer level 0 to +6 is shown in the display.

# To decrease the level, press BOOST button and hold. The subwoofer level is reset to 0 and then you can start again.

Using the high pass filter

When you do not want low sounds from the subwoofer output frequency range to play from the front or rear speakers, turn on the HPF (high pass filter). Only frequencies higher than those in the selected range are outputted from the front or rear speakers.

1Touch NEXT on the audio function menu.

2Touch HPF.
